Cookies op Tweakers

Tweakers maakt gebruik van cookies, onder andere om de website te analyseren, het gebruiksgemak te vergroten en advertenties te tonen. Door gebruik te maken van deze website, of door op 'Ga verder' te klikken, geef je toestemming voor het gebruik van cookies. Wil je meer informatie over cookies en hoe ze worden gebruikt, bekijk dan ons cookiebeleid.

Meer informatie

Door , , 12 reacties
Bron: C|Net

C|Net meldt dat MySQL hoopt eind dit jaar zijn eigen storage-engine voor zijn databaseplatform af te hebben. Het bedrijf zou echter niet afzien van een verder gebruik van de bestaande engines zoals InnoDB en BerkleyDB, aangezien het bedrijf het contract met Innobase, dat vorig jaar door Oracle werd overgenomen, heeft vernieuwd. Het contract met Oracle zou een looptijd hebben van minder dan tien jaar, maar de exacte details worden niet gemeld.

CEO MySQL Marten MickosVolgens Marten Mickos, CEO van MySQL, is Oracle niet van plan om MySQL tegen te werken door bijvoorbeeld de ontwikkeling van InnoDB stil te leggen of te vertragen. 'Oracle zal gewoon de ontwikkeling van InnoDB voortzetten en bugs blijven fixen', zo heeft Oracle aan MySQL laten weten. Desondanks lijkt MySQL de recente overnames van de ontwikkelaars van zijn belangrijkste storage-engines, Innobase's InnoDB en SleepyCats BerkleyDB, toch te zien als een duidelijke reden om hard te werken aan een eigen storage engine. Het bedrijf nam daarom eerder dit jaar Netfrastructure over waarmee het databasespecialist Jim Starkey als werknemer kreeg. De plugin architectuur die MySQL nu heeft, zal echter behouden blijven. Volgens Mickos is dit namelijk een belangrijke eigenschap voor zijn gebruikers. Het is hierdoor namelijk mogelijk om gespecialiseerde storage engines te maken, waardoor MySQL flexibel ingezet kan worden. In een ongerelateerde opmerking liet Mickos ook nog weten dat hij niet uitsluit dat MySQL op termijn zal proberen de beurs op te gaan. In februari van dit jaar verwierf het bedrijf 18,5 miljoen dollar in een derde inversteringsronde.

Lees meer over

Moderatie-faq Wijzig weergave

Reacties (12)

Ook steeds meer middelgrote en zelfs grote bedrijven zijn MySQL gaan gebruiken sinds versie 5 de 'stored procedures' ondersteunt.

Voor een 'gratis' product wat altijd lachend werdt aangekeken door de grote jongens, zoals Oracle, zijn ze toch ver gekomen in een redelijke tijd.

Dat is toch meerendeel te danken aan de LAMP userbase, dus ik hoop dat ze die, met deze snelle groei, niet uit het oog verliezen.
Ik moet ook zeggen dat de hoeveelheid nieuwe features in mySQL 5+ waarschijnlijk alles alleen maar ingewikkelder maken voor Pietje die een gastenboekje wil maken. Natuurlijk hoef je de nieuwe features niet te gebruiken, maar de 300 opties extra in bijvoorbeeld een phpmyadmin die tegen mySQL 5 aanpraat maken het er allemaal niet simpeler op.
Een gastenboek met mysql lijkt me ook wat omslachtig, txt file is genoeg.
Wanneer je al een database server tot je beschikking hebt is een gastenboek gebaseerd op een database alles behalve omslachtig.
Een gastenboek met mysql lijkt me ook wat omslachtig, txt file is genoeg.
een text file geeft op termijn een flinke performance inpact, meer dan 500 entries en het beetje wordt al redelijk traag. Op zo'n moment wil je toch een database, en de meeste mensen die zoiets gaan schrijven houden daar toch al snel rekening mee.

Daarnaast bieden genoeg sites tegenwoordig de mogelijkheid om in te loggen, in principe zou je alles wel via textfiles in een btree kunnen opbouwen, maar databases zijn dan vaak toch net een aantrekkelijker alternatief.
Tja toen ik voor het eerst PHPMyAdmin zag zaten er ook tig functies in die me niks zeiden en waar ik niks mee deed.

Het principe van het managen van tables en de data daarin blijft het zelfde. Ik geloof dat de nieuwere PHPMyAdmins zelfs wat eenvoudiger zijn geworden bij het aanmaken van nieuwe tabellen en velden omdat ze automatisch een goede waarde voor een bepaald soort veld ingeven. Een lengte invullen bij een VARCHAR, dat soort dingen.
Er zijn toch dingen die ik nog een beetje mis.

Wat ik graag zou willen is dat bv. al mijn queries gedurende een dag gemonitored worden en ik op basis daarvan een rapport krijg.

Hierin kan dan een analyse staan die een betere tabelstructuur voorstelt, waar je best indexes plaatst, etc.

Heel veel mensen gebruiken mysql en php maar niet iedereen beheert zijn database even goed (of draait gewoon te veel queries). Door wat indexes te plaatsen worden je queries soms wel met factor 30 sneller uitgevoerd.

Dit zijn dingen waar men bij MySQL meer de aandacht moet op leggen, zeker bij beginnende gebruikers.
@WhiteDog
Je kunt queries gewoon loggen...en er zijn ook opties genoeg om van alles te analyseren...lees es iets van de manuals zou ik zeggen en log es commandline in op een linux bak, dan zul je zien dat er mogelijkheden genoeg zijn.

Overigens is de reden voor trage MySQL databases meestal niet de hoeveelheid queries...indexen kunnen soms een probleem zijn, maar meestal zijn het toch gewoon beroerde en slecht geschreven queries...
Ik had het over PHPMyAdmin :)
Als pietje een gastenboekje wil dan download hij toch lekker even een open source kant en klaar pakketje?

Ik vind de nieuwe phpmyadmin alleen maar fijner. :9
euuh... je hoeft ze niet te gebruiken?
het is altijd wel zo dat de "moeilijkere opties" toch al dieper in phpmyadmin staan, dus denk dat er geen problemen mee zijn. Daarnaast vvind ik het wel leuk om te kijken wat de extra functionaliteit is
Misschien moet phpMyAdmin dan gaan kijken wat hun doelgroep is. En een eenvoudige en geavanceerde versie gaan maken.

Het gebruik van MySQL is even simpel als het al was, je kan er alleen meer mee :D Tenminste, zolang je de belangrijkste dingen kan blijven overzien...

Op dit item kan niet meer gereageerd worden.



Apple iOS 10 Google Pixel Apple iPhone 7 Sony PlayStation VR AMD Radeon RX 480 4GB Battlefield 1 Google Android Nougat Watch Dogs 2

© 1998 - 2016 de Persgroep Online Services B.V. Tweakers vormt samen met o.a. Autotrack en Carsom.nl de Persgroep Online Services B.V. Hosting door True